‘Ranveer Singh came up with bum mein se aag idea': Ching's founder reveals secret sauce behind long partnership with actor

‘Ranveer Singh came up with bum mein se aag idea': Ching's founder reveals secret sauce behind long partnership with actor

Indian Express29-05-2025

Ajay Gupta, the founder of Ching's Secret, opened up about finding the perfect brand ambassador in actor Ranveer Singh. Gupta said that the goal was to find a celebrity partner whose personality would be a fit with the brand's identity, and Ranveer was the best choice. In fact, their partnership lasted a decade, and Ranveer takes close interest in coming up with ideas for campaigns. According to Gupta, the idea to have the character Ranveer 'Ching' blow fire out of his butt in one campaign came from Ranveer.
In an appearance on Zerodha's Exploring Minds podcast, Gupta said that it is vital to find a celebrity who can embody the ethos of a brand, if longevity is what a brand is after. 'India has two religions, cricket and Bollywood. The only difference is that cricket is expensive, Bollywood is cheaper. Plus, with Bollywood, you can reach out to women and North America, which you can't with cricket,' he said, adding, 'When we finally had the money to spend on marketing, our goal was to understand the DNA of our brand, and to find a Bollywood star with the same DNA.'

They decided on Ranveer Singh. 'We are on the 10th year running with one Bollywood star; he is a partner in our marketing, he isn't just a brand ambassador. The Ranveer Singh and Ranveer Ching combination comes from understand the brand fit, and the person who is going to be the face of your brand… Ranveer Singh is a human being, Ranveer Ching is a human being; both behave in the same way. He brings his values to the table. He'll sit on meetings with us to discuss new campaigns.' Gupta said that typically, brand ambassadors only read off the scripts they're given. But Ranveer comes up with ideas himself. Asked for an example, Gupta said, 'We'd done this film called Rocket Hai Rocket, usme uske bum mein se aag nikalti hai. That was his idea.'
Before becoming an actor, Ranveer worked in the field of advertising. The commercial that Gupta was making a reference to was directed by Ali Abbas Zafar and also featured Karishma Tanna. It was set aboard a spaceship, and featured Ranveer as 'Captain Ching'. In the ad, Captain Ching saves the world from destruction by a meteor. He licks some schezwan chutney, which turns his butt into a jet engine. Captain Ching is able to race towards the meteor, and destroy it before it destroys the earth. The ad has over two million hits on YouTube.

Sikandar was directed by AR Murugadoss. As he nears 60, Salman Khan remains Bollywood's most iconic bachelor—unmarried, unbothered, and still delivering his trademark wit on the subject. While fans continue to speculate about his love life, the superstar often uses humour to address the ever-persistent question of marriage. From calling it a 'funny thing' to joking about his father Salim Khan 's two marriages, Salman's take on matrimony is as unconventional as his off-screen persona. During a chat with Lehren, Salman once described marriage as 'a funny thing,' noting how its everyday dynamics make for great cinematic comedy. Citing films like Biwi No. 1 and Mujhse Shaadi Karogi, he pointed out how even common spousal squabbles—like tiffs over in-laws or dinner plans—offer rich material for humor. During a chat with Lehren, he even joked that soap operas thrive on these themes, with Ekta Kapoor building an empire around saas-bahu dramas. The superstar has often questioned the idea that marriage is always a path to happiness. While many claim it's the best thing in life, he noted that in reality, several married couples don't seem as content as they appear. Taking a light-hearted dig, he brought up his father, veteran screenwriter Salim Khan, as a rare exception—someone who, despite having two wives, seems genuinely happy.
